The overview below groups typical Window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Prescott,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Window Replacement Costs - The cost for repl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, style, and materials. For example, standard double-pane windows in Prescott, WI, may fall within this range, with custom or high-end options costing more.
Labor Expenses - Labor charges for window remodeling services generally account for 50% to 60% of the total project cost. In Prescott, WI, labor fees for installing multiple windows can range from $200 to $600 per window, based on complexity and contractor rates.
Material Costs - The price of window materials varies widely, with vinyl windows costing around $150 to $600 each, while wood or fiberglass options can range from $400 to over $1,000. Material choices significantly influence the overall cost of a window remodeling project in Prescott, WI.
Additional Expenses - Costs for permits, window accessories, or structural modifications can add $100 to $500 or more to the project. These expenses depend on local regulations and specific remodeling requirements in Prescott, WI.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
